妖魔鬼怪漫畫推薦
dede蜘蛛池:dede爬虫池
〖Three〗虽然PHP语言在Web开發中占據半壁江山,但构建蜘蛛池计费平台時仍需注意几個關鍵技术瓶颈及对应的解决方案。是并發性能问题。传统的PHP-FPM模型在处理大量爬虫任务時容易阻塞,导致计费接口响应缓慢。建议引入Swoole或Workerman等常驻内存框架,利用协程或多線程并發处理计费扣减和任务分發。例如,使用Swoole的Coroutine\Redis实现無阻塞的余额查询,结合Channel控制并發任务數量,将系统吞吐量提升數倍。是數據庫设计與查询优化。计费系统涉及频繁的寫入操作(每次任务扣费、充值记录),如果使用关系型數據庫如MySQL,务必為user_balance表设计行级锁(InnoDB),并在扣费時使用UPDATE ... WHERE balance >= amount AND user_id=...的原子操作,配合事务避免超卖。对于高并發的场景,可引入Redis作為二级缓存,将用戶余额热數據暂存,定期同步到數據庫。第三是爬虫行為合法性與防封策略。计费系统只提供技术框架,但实际运营中需在PHP层面加入合规校验,如检查目标網站的robots.txt、设置合理的抓取間隔(默认500ms以上)、支持动态代理IP轮换。建议集成第三方代理服务商的API(如快代理、蘑菇代理),在每次请求前随机更换IP,并在计费時扣除代理IP的额外成本。第四是安全防护:防止黑客伪造请求恶意扣费或刷余额。PHP服务端必须验证请求签名(如HMAC-SHA256)、限制API调用频率(使用令牌桶算法)、过滤上传的URL参數防止SSRF攻擊。对于充值回调,务必校验支付網关的异步通知签名,并采用幂等性设计(同一笔订单只能成功处理一次)。第五是扩展性與集群化部署。当用戶量增長到千人以上時,单机PHP可能不堪重负。计费系统应设计為無状态,Redis共享會话,數據庫采用主从复制或分庫分表,爬虫节點可独立水平扩展。PHP代码中善用消息队列(RabbitMQ/Kafka)解耦任务生产與消费,确保计费记录不丢失。别忘了日志與审计。每笔扣费、每次充值、每個爬虫任务的启动和结束都应记录详细的日志,包括時間戳、用戶IP、请求参數等。PHP的Monolog庫配合ELK(Elasticsearch+Logstash+Kibana)可实现日志的实時搜索與分析,一旦發现异常扣费行為可快速追溯。总而言之,一個稳定、安全且可盈利的PHP蜘蛛池计费系统,既需要理解爬虫技术的底层机制,也需要精通计费模型设计與PHP工程最佳实践。从单机原型到分布式集群,每一步迭代都在考验开發者的架构能力與風险预判意识。只有将代码效率、數據一致性和用戶體驗三者平衡好,才能真正打造出令用戶信任的爬虫计费平台。
seo入門指南帮助初学者提升網站排名的基础知识
Mangools的SrpChkr对于竞品监测极為方便。对竞争对手排名的实時分析,可以發现他們的新策略和潜在机會。我曾利用它發现一些長尾關鍵词,自己优化後成功跨越了竞争对手。
gatsby網站优化:網站SEO优化
〖Three〗、While the allure of rapid indexing is undeniable, deploying spider pools without a solid strategy can lead to severe consequences, including search engine penalties, server overload, and wasted resources. Therefore, it is imperative for anyone considering spider pool usage in 2021 to adopt a methodical approach. First and foremost, always start with a small-scale test on a low-priority subdomain or a test site to gauge the responsiveness of both the spider pool and the target server. Monitor server logs for unusual activity such as excessive 404 errors or CPU spikes, which may indicate that the crawl intensity is too high. Adjust the crawl rate to a level that the hosting environment can comfortably handle; if the target site is on shared hosting, keep the concurrent requests below 50 per minute to avoid suspension warnings from the hosting provider. Another critical practice is to diversify the sources of crawl requests. Instead of pointing all spider pool traffic to the homepage, distribute links to category pages, recent posts, and even archived content. This prevents the homepage from becoming a single point of failure and gives search engines a more holistic view of the site structure. Additionally, rotate the anchor text used for links that the spider pool generates. Using the exact same keyword phrase repeatedly can trigger spam filters; instead, mix brand terms, generic phrases, and variations of the target keywords. Furthermore, set up exclusion rules in the robots.txt file to block crawlers from accessing sensitive areas like login pages, admin directories, and development environments. This not only protects private data but also focuses the spider pool's efforts on indexable content. Many advanced spider pool platforms allow custom User-Agent strings; use this to emulate common search engine bots like Googlebot, Bingbot, or even mobile crawlers to increase acceptance rates. However, be cautious: some servers verify reverse DNS records or employ CAPTCHAs, so it's wise to check compatibility beforehand. Another vital aspect is regular cleanup of logs and inactive links. Over time, spider pools can accumulate outdated or broken URLs that harm performance. Schedule weekly reviews to remove dead links and update the target URL list with fresh content. For users operating multiple websites, consider using a dedicated spider pool account per niche to prevent cross-contamination of link profiles. Additionally, never rely solely on spider pools for indexing; they should complement other SEO practices like creating high-quality content, earning natural backlinks, and optimizing site speed. The 2021 landscape also saw increased scrutiny from search engines regarding artificial indexation signals. Google's official guidance discouraged any "unnatural link building," which encompasses overly aggressive spider pool usage. Therefore, incorporate a gradual ramp-up period: start with a low crawl volume and increase it over two to three weeks, mirroring the natural growth of a new website. This helps build trust gradually. Moreover, always keep a backup of your site and be prepared to pause the spider pool immediately if you notice a sudden drop in rankings or a manual action notification in Google Search Console. Some service providers offer "safe mode" profiles that automatically throttle down when anomalies are detected; these are highly recommended for beginners. Finally, document your spider pool settings and results diligently. Maintaining a log of which URLs were crawled, at what times, and from which IPs allows you to correlate indexing improvements with specific parameters. This data-driven approach will help you refine your strategy over time and identify when a spider pool is no longer providing value—perhaps because the site has already achieved adequate indexing or because search engines have evolved their algorithms. In conclusion, spider pools remain a powerful tool for SEO professionals in 2021 when used thoughtfully, but they are not a magic bullet. Success hinges on understanding the interplay between crawl behavior, server capacity, and search engine expectations. By following the best practices outlined above and selecting one of the trusted spider pool solutions recommended earlier, webmasters can accelerate their indexing efforts without jeopardizing their online presence. Remember that the ultimate goal is to serve users better by ensuring your content appears in search results promptly, and a well-managed spider pool is merely a means to that end.
热血修仙漫畫最新上传
九天修仙录
凡人逆袭修仙问道,宗門争霸热血开启
剑道至尊
穿越時空的妖魔鬼怪录,改变历史的代价
妖王觉醒
沉睡妖王苏醒,古老血脉引爆乱世纷争
校园恋愛日记
清新校园恋愛故事,记录青春里的甜蜜瞬間
热血格斗少年
擂台、友情與成長交织的热血格斗漫畫
异能侦探社
异能侦探破解都市怪案,真相层层反转
偶像漫畫物语
梦想舞台背後的成長、竞争與闪光時刻
未來机甲战纪
未來机甲战争爆發,少年驾驶员守护城市
漫畫资讯與追更攻略
漫畫閱讀APP下載
虫虫漫畫APP
随時随地,畅享虫虫漫畫
- 海量漫畫資源
- 离線缓存功能
- 無廣告打扰
- 实時更新提醒